Robert Bosch Written Test 2 sections

a) Technical Written Test

This section had only technical question. They were mainly from Pointers in C, C++, Data Structures and some questions on OS, DBMS. This section also had lots of question on bit conversions (HEX to Binary, decimal) and one question on finding 2's compliment and such others. There were few questions on finding TRUE/FALSE statement which was bit confusing. Question to calculate square root, cube root of a number were also included.

Overall, this section was easy if you are good with your basics. The questions were mainly around the basic concepts only.

Each question had four options (A, B, C, D) and we had to find the most appropriate answer. Each correct answer carries 2 marks and there is a negative marking of 1 for each wrong answer. So be careful while attempting these questions.

b) Aptitude Written Test

Quantitative and Reasoning   : Common Topics

Verbal Ability: Reading comprehension, Fill in the blanks, Synonyms, Antonyms, Jumbled Paragraph
